我正在使用正常设置通过请求对话框发送邀请:
FB.ui(
{
method: 'apprequests',
message: "Please add me, I am doing the same, thanks!"
},
function(response) {
console.log(response);
}
);
响应成功,response.to
显示多个id。所以发送这些邀请是正常的。问题是这些申请没有像往常一样显示为通知,而是唯一可以找到它们的地方 here .
API 有变化吗?寻找answers没有给我任何结果,尽管我确实找到了 2013 年 2 月 15 日的错误报告。
Facebook 只是再次测试,还是 API 发生了变化但文档没有发生变化?我真的很感激任何见解!
最佳答案
有两个简单的事情可能会导致该问题。
一个是您的应用程序缺少 Canvas。只需从 Facebook Developers 中的应用面板添加即可。
第二个 - 确保您的应用未处于沙盒模式。如果是,则不会发送任何通知。我花了好几个小时才弄清楚并以所有可能的方式更改代码。
希望对您有所帮助。
关于facebook - 应用请求成功,但没有显示通知,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16792782/